Bundela, Yadav help MP recover

Madhya Pradesh recovered from a hesitant start to post 320 for six off 90 overs at stumps on the first day of their Ranji Trophy quarterfinal against Orissa at Gwalior on Thursday.
Put in to bat, MP lost an early wicket when Naman Ojha (11) was caught by wicketkeeper Gopal off Mullick with the total 23 in the tenth over. However, the other opener HS Sodhi (57) and Amay Khurasiya (28) added 60 runs for the second wicket off 11.3 overs. Sodhi, batting confidently, duly brought up his half century but with the total 119, he was caught by Orissa skipper Sanjay Raul off P Jaichandra for 57. Sodhi faced 126 balls and hit seven of them to the fence.
Abbas Ali did not last long and gave Mullick a return catch when 16. This made MP 156 for four. But a recovery was round the corner. First, Devendra Bundela (78) and JP Yadav (64) added 98 runs for the fifth wicket off 26 overs. The two in form batsmen played the Orissa bowling with more than a degree of comfort. Bundela was finally caught by Gopal off Pradip Das. He faced 173 balls and hit 13 fours. A further 39 runs were added for the sixth wicket off nine overs between Yadav and skipper Chandrakant Pandit before the former was caught by Satpathy off Jaganath Das. Yadav faced 95 balls and hit five of them to the ropes. Pandit (18) and Ankit Shriwastav (22) then carried on till close.
